MacroSystem’s future-orientated editing software steps up a gear: Bogart SE version 2 makes video editing a breeze, with new functions and features and many user-interface improvements.
For the first time, Casablanca editors can choose between popular storyboard editing and a timeline mode. The timeline follows the same mode of operation as the storyboard, so it is easy to use, but it has extensive zooming functions and independent tracks for inserts, transitions, and image processing/titling. The timeline is available for the edit menu, the FX menus and the audio menu.
A new tool for stacking effects has been added. Now, the Casablanca editor can create her/his own combination of effects, simply by combining individual image processing effects into one. For example, it is possible to use the image control effect to brighten a scene up, then the lens flare to make it more interesting, then the sharpen effect to let it look more detailed, and finally the film effect to give it an aged film look. This combination can be saved as “MyFilmLook”, for example. This not only speeds up editing, but it also delivers better image quality as the raw material is only decompressed and compressed once, whereas the “Scene” function adds another recompression for each effect used.
Font Import Tool – Now it is possible to import a common True Type (scalable) font into the Casablanca and use that font the same way as the original Casablanca fonts. Fonts can be brought in on a USB stick or CD/DVD. Truetype fonts only (.ttf files). In addition, you can now add an alpha channel .png image generated by a PC or Mac, and add that logo to the video. You can freely position and size the logo.
A new two-scene-play for inserts plays both the background and the insert scene at the same time, in individual windows. This allows the simultaneous control of both scenes in motion. A great way to position an insert even more precisely.
Timecode Tool – a function to put in a timecode into the resulting video. This way, the editor can give a tape to the customer and ask the customer to give his feedback based on the TC in the video. This is possible now. You can freely decide the size and position of the TC, plus there is a choice between the original (camcorder) timecode, the internal Casablanca timecode, the recording time/date or any combination.
Sorting Tool – now, the user can select scenes and move them to other locations, both in the scene bin and in the storyboard. A fantastic way to bring some tidiness into a large project. Multi select feature allow to insert/copy/delete several scenes at once.
There are also scene markers: The new software will add a marker (each) for a scene that has been trimmed in, trimmed out, and/or been generated by an effect. This makes it much easier to find scenes that have been worked on already.
The audio scene joiner – now, you can select audio pieces in the audio menu, and join them into one scene. This scene can be automatically put into the storyboard or timeline, with the exact same location of course. It is like a “scene” function for audio. Plus there are the audio tools, like de-noise, de-click, three – and ten-band equalizers, and more.
The clipboard has been improved and made more user-friendly. It is possible to select multiple scenes, copy both SD and HD footage and make them compatible to a current project. In 4:3 projects, you can choose between a conversion mode: "Borders", "Distortion" or "Panorama". All effect lists now contain the last effects used.
